The Doral Academy Firebirds put another one in the bag on Thursday to keep their perfect season alive. They simply couldn't be stopped as they easily beat Schoolhouse Prep 81-53 at home. The result was nothing new for Doral Academy, who have now won four games by 28 points or more so far this season.
Multiple players turned in solid performances to lead Doral Academy to victory, but perhaps none more so than Victoria Valle, who scored 16 points along with 9 assists and 5 rebounds. The game was Valle's fifth in a row with at least ten points. Another player making a difference was Angelina Deleon, who scored 16 points along with 6 rebounds.
Doral Academy pushed their record up to 5-0 with that win, which was their third straight at home. They've been dominating during the contests in that stretch too, as they've won by an average of 44 points. As for Schoolhouse Prep, their defeat dropped their record down to 4-2.
Doral Academy will be playing in front of their home fans against Mater Academy Charter at 7:30 p.m. on Tuesday. Mater Academy Charter comes in still looking for their first win of the season.
